Sam Fender drops lyric video for moving new track ‘I’m Always On Stage’
This latest gut-wrencher is lifted from the forthcoming deluxe edition of ‘People Watching’, out next month.
Not content with releasing one of the albums of the year - ‘People Watching’, obvs - and then scooping the 2025 Mercury Prize for said record, Sam Fender has now offered up a poignant new single that is one of eight new tracks featured on the LP’s forthcoming deluxe version (out on 5th December via Polydor Records).
A stripped-back, tender cut, ‘I’m Always On Stage’ sees Sam reflect on how much his life has changed since his days as a teenager in North Shields - for better, and for worse. “If you see me smiling / It’s forceful and violent / You had my soul when it was vibrant / Before I lost it on a stage,” he sings pensively over a bed of gentle acoustic guitar.
